How Fault Determination Differs Across States

One of the most important factors in comparative fault disputes is recognizing that each state applies different standards when calculating damages. Some states follow modified comparative negligence standards, which fundamentally change the amount of financial relief possible.

For example, if you're seeking compensation where responsibility is divided, the state where the injury occurred will dictate your compensation amount. Our multi-jurisdiction legal team understands these critical differences and can manage multi-state proceedings effectively.

  • Pure Comparative Negligence States: Enable claims even if you're majority responsible
  • Modified Comparative Negligence: Limit compensation if you're more than 50% at fault
  • Contributory Negligence Jurisdictions: Prohibit claims if you bear any fault
  • State-Specific Damage Caps: Cap damages for certain injury types
